BEIJING -- The State Council Information Office on Thursday issued a white paper on cultural protection and development in Xinjiang.
Ethnic cultures in Xinjiang are part of the Chinese culture, and different ethnic cultures have communicated and integrated with each other, constituting a legacy shared by the Chinese nation that has brought into being a splendid Chinese culture, said the white paper.
Since the People's Republic of China was founded in 1949, the Chinese government has attached great importance to documenting and protecting the excellent traditional ethnic cultures in Xinjiang, and ensuring that they are passed on to succeeding generations, it said.
